The exhibition of 1889 forever left its mark in history in the form of the unforgettable Eiffel Tower
Once serving as a venue for military parades, the extensive Champ-de-Mars (The Field of Mars), with its long and wide alleys, is an excellent park for rollerblading or driving a ball. It was here on July 14, 1790 that Louis XVI was very reluctant to recognize the new constitution
This place fully justifies the national motto of the French Republic "Freedom, equality, fraternity", which was first pronounced here. This piece of Parisian land has a special spirit. The most notable attraction of this park is, of course, the Eiffel Tower. A balloon with an aeronaut Jean-Pierre Blanchard took off from here. Here in the middle of the 19th century, grandiose races were held.
Champ-de-Mars in Paris is actually a long stretch of lawn and trees around and is the easiest of the gardens of the French capital. Champ-de-Mars in Paris is located in the 7th arrondissement between the building of the Military Academy and the banks of the River Seine. It offers a great view of the Eiffel Tower, which is used by locals and tourists, having picnics in warm weather and just sitting on the grass.

The Field of Mars (Champ de Mars) is one of the world's most famous public parks in Paris
Once upon a time, in the 16th - 17th centuries, vegetables were grown on this territory, there were gardens and vineyards. In the 18th century, however, this place became a testing ground for the Military Academy, where junior officers from impoverished aristocratic families were trained in the art of war. Napoleon was a young student of the academy between 1784 and 1785. But the park was fenced and soon became known as the Field of Mars, so named after the god of war.

It was on the Field of Mars that aero experiments were conducted, the first controlled balloon flight was carried out and the first royal parade took place.
France, located in the west of Europe, has a favorable geographical position, which acts as a factor in the development of tourism: the extensive sea coasts, the presence of numerous neighbors both by land (Belgium, Luxembourg, Germany, Switzerland, Italy, Monaco, Spain, Andorra) and by sea. France specializes in beach, educational, spa, recreational tourism and pilgrimage.
Tourism is the main source of income in foreign currency, revenues account for 11% of GNP. The French spend on vacation in their country 4 times more than foreigners. In France, more than 20 thousand hotels, more than 85 thousand restaurants, 40 thousand rural hotels and 11,300 campgrounds. Campgrounds are located in special equipped areas of 1 to 4 stars, and more than 2,300 campgrounds - on farms or in nature.
